Gossip is talking about someone's private(私人的) life in a way that could hurt or make them uncomfortable if they found out. People often repeat gossip, so it spreads quickly. Sometimes people gossip to be mean to someone they do not like. Sometimes people gossip to show off that they know a secret. Gossip can be true or partly true. Sometimes gossip is not true at all because someone made it up. Repeating it can hurt others. Think about how you would feel if people gossiped about your secrets. However, if you hear about something dangerous—like someone walks on train tracks(铁轨) to school—telling a trusted adult is not gossip; it's about keeping someone safe. Why It Hurts Gossiping can be uncomfortable, especially when it comes from friends you care about. This kind of negative talk breaks trust, spreads rumors, and can end friendships. How to Deal with It If you want to stop gossip without losing friends, here is some advice: 1. Set Clear Rules Tell your friends honestly that you don't feel good to talk about others' private lives. If they forget, remind them kindly. Thank them when they respect your rule. This helps build a trusting friendship. 2. Focus on Good News Focus on good news When you chat with your friends, share something positive. Talk about a holiday plan, a fun trip, or an interesting story. Discussing happy things makes gossip less interesting and keeps conversations friendly. 3. Change the Topic If your friends start gossiping, turn to a safe subject. Ask about hobbies, movies, or news. For example, “______?” Another more direct way is to say, “This conversation is starting to feel like gossip to me, which makes me uncomfortable, so let's talk about something else.” 4. Know When to Walk Away “You know, I’d love to chat but…” might be the easiest way to deal with those who gossip. In this way, you can leave them without an ear to hear the things that may make you unhappy. By understanding gossip and using these tips, you can protect yourself and others, building friendships based on kindness and respect instead of rumors and hurt. 36. Ask about hobbies, movies, or news. For example, ‘______?’”,需要一个转换话题的问句,答案不唯一。故填What movie have you watched recently。 B You may know or use Siri or Doubao, but what exactly is AI? AI refers to computer systems that are able to perform tasks that usually require human intelligence. Without realizing it, people all over the world use different forms of Artificial Intelligence (AI) technology daily, so it is very important in our lives. The Development of AI In 1950, Alan Turing came up with the “Turing Test”, which marks the start of AI. Then, in 1956, scientists officially made AI a scientific field. Since then, AI has achieved many breakthroughs (突破) —IBM’s “Deep Blue” won against chess champion Garry Kasparov in 1997; DeepMind’s AlphaGo beat Go champion Lee Sedol in 2016; and OpenAI created ChatGPT, an AI that can chat like a human in 2022. Today, DeepSeek (Hangzhou), a more powerful and user-friendly AI, provides a detailed thinking process for people. AI Today Today, AI is used worldwide in different ways. In factories, AI does boring work instead of human workers to increase production and reduce costs. Some difficult tasks in space are performed by AI to protect astronauts from dangers. In the field of medicine, AI helps doctors scan X-rays, perform operations, and diagnose (诊断) patients. It seems that AI can take the place of humans in quite a few jobs across different fields. The Future of AI In the future scientists want AI to use sensors (传感器) to sense smells, tastes, touches, and sounds, and then respond to certain situations. They also want AI to be able to tell how people are feeling by looking at their expressions or listening to their tones (语气). AI is a technology that is developing fast and changing all the time. It will appear more often in our daily lives. 41. Why is AI important in our lives? ____________________________________________________ 42.
